WordPress.com is a hosting platform for websites that use the WordPress CMS. It is owned and operated by Automattic, a company founded by the creators of WordPress. With WordPress.com, you can create a website using WordPress CMS without having to worry about hosting, security, or software updates. The platform takes care of all of these things for you.
On the other hand, WordPress.org is a standalone CMS that can be downloaded and installed on any web server. It is free and open-source software that can be used to create and manage a website. With WordPress.org, you are responsible for finding your own hosting provider, setting up your own domain name, and maintaining the security and software updates for your website.
One of the main benefits of using WordPress.com is the convenience it offers. You can create a website in a matter of minutes without having to worry about the technical aspects of hosting and maintenance. The platform also offers a variety of themes and plugins that can be used to customize your website and add additional functionality.
However, one of the drawbacks of using WordPress.com is the limited control you have over your website. The platform imposes certain restrictions on the types of themes and plugins you can use, and you are not able to access the source code of your website.
On the other hand, the main benefit of using WordPress.org is the complete control you have over your website. You can customize every aspect of your website, including the source code, and you have access to a wide range of themes and plugins. However, this also means that you are responsible for finding your own hosting provider, setting up your own domain name, and maintaining the security and software updates for your website.
So why are people using WordPress? One of the main reasons is its ease of use. WordPress has a user-friendly interface that makes it easy for even those with little technical knowledge to create and manage a website. It is also highly customizable, with a wide range of themes and plugins available to help you create the website you want. Additionally, the large community of developers and users means that there is a wealth of support and resources available for WordPress users.

In summary, WordPress.com is a hosting platform that uses WordPress as its CMS and offers convenience and ease of use. WordPress.org is a standalone CMS that offers complete control over your website but requires you to handle the technical aspects of hosting and maintenance. Both platforms have their own set of benefits and can be useful depending on your needs and expertise.
